标签/Tag为[MT]的文章 [ 4/4 ]

[MT Hack]让MT的"导入/导出"功能包含tags

MT 的"导入/导出"功能居然不含 Tags ?
也许是因为 Tag 功能是 MT 系列后加的功能?
这个小的疏忽让重装 MT 的 YangKang 兄弟 吃了一个小亏

上次我在改写 MT 的"导入/导出"功能包含blog的静态命名的时候,就发现了这个问题,但是由于对 MT 系统的不太熟悉而且 MT::Tag 模块是个单独的模块而放弃了,而我的 MT 后台也让我折腾的乱78糟,到了快重新安装的地步了,所以鉴于自己的Perl还算熟悉,好好检查下代码,添加这个Hack吧,于人于己,都是方便。

[MT Hack]MT上传文件的改动

MT的上传文件实在是太罗嗦了。向导式的多重选择,倒让人眼花缭乱,为了方便使用,决定修改之。
修改目标如下:

1。让上传文件自动过滤掉原文件名字中中文等非ascii名字,并自动小写。
这个是为了方便访问而已,何况自己的服务器是对大小写敏感的,MT上传文件是不改变原始名字的,这个是好处也是坏处,现在就是保留其对字母,数字名字的不改名,和对非字母,数字名字自动改名。

2。简化输出,直接上传后就有显示HTML代码的选项。
因为估计大家一般都选择生成HTML代码吧? 顺手根据自己习惯删除了“弹出式代码”,都是“include代码”了。但是并没有删除“以上传的文件/图片建立一个新Blog”的选择,只是把它放在了第2位而已。

3。删除了图片的缩略图功能。
缩略图觉得功能不大,这个对Perl来讲,资源消耗还是比较可观的,故删除之,但是作为补充,添加了如果上传图片宽度大于530px,则生成的HTML代码为按比例缩小尺寸的带原尺寸连接的代码。

[SiteLog]MT Security Update ?

算 SiteLog吧?

意外发现 MT 3.33 推出有一个 security update ?
原文地址:http://www.sixapart.com/movabletype/news/2006/09/mt_333-mte_103_updates.html

更新解释如下:

The current status of our security update process:

* This is a mandatory update due to the severity of the combined vulnerabilities.
* These vulnerabilities were discovered by our own team during a routine security evaluation.
* There are currently no known malicious exploits targeting Movable Type for these issues.
* We will be disclosing full details of the vulnerabilities on our Professional Network blog in a couple of days allowing you to update in the meantime without incurring unnecessary risk.

[MT Hack]让MT的"导入/导出"功能包含blog的静态命名

最近想把旧站的论坛数据导入到 MT 的 MySQL 中来,就顺便看看了 MT 的 "导入/导出"功能。
MT 的"导入/导出"功能相当完善,可以从其它 MT 或者其它 Blog 工具向 MT 中导入Blog文章,或者将创建备份。
简单分析了一下是纯文本,格式相当简单。

[SiteLog]给Webiste自定义404,403错误页和设置MT的tag标签伪静态化(Rewrite) ,

This is a SiteLog for Easun's Blog。

纯粹的流水帐。几乎全是对服务器的设置和少量的对 MT 模板的修改。
Apache 服务器的好处又显示出来了,呵呵。
由于自己没有整个服务器的权限。所以改动都基于 .htaccess 文件

[SiteLog]Blog程序打开了Trackback功能。

This is a SiteLog for Easun's Blog。

下午 小成 留言问为什么本 Website 的 Trackback 功能关闭了。
我解释为此功能因为 DreamHost 主机配置的缘故,有点运行不正常。

晚上想想,Trackback 功能是 Blog 的一大亮点,还是开开吧。
何况,MT 的 Trackback 功能我一直想好好测试一下。
最多,就是这两天就多关心一下网站的 log 吧,有问题再关闭不迟的说。

PS:为了防止广告骚扰,顺手把所有的 cgi 文件通通改了名字,这样的话,对于 发广告的机器人有一定抵制。

--EOF--

   1   2   3   4